    Limerick is a thriving modern city and Ireland's fourth largest after Dublin, Cork, and Galway. Limericks active music scene, which has produced popular bands like The Cranberries, caters for all tastes from Irish traditional music at Dolans to world-class DJs at Trinity Rooms. Limerick Milk Market is a hive of activity on the weekend with bargains galore, art, books, clothes, antiques, fresh food and even milk! If you are missing the tastes of home, be sure to visit the Wild Onion Cafe for pancakes or French toast with Vermont maple syrup. Limerick is ideal if you want to explore Ireland and beyond. Galway, Clare, Cork, Tipperary and Kerry are all close enough for a days excursion and Limerick is just 19 miles from Shannon International Airport.

  • Highlights

    The University of Limerick, regarded as Ireland's most beautiful university campus, is three miles from the city center and sits astride the banks of the River Shannon. As the centerpiece of Ireland's National Technological Park, UL believes in combining academic excellence with relevance to economic, social and cultural needs. The University of is particularly well recognized for its reputation in European Studies, Irish Studies, Education, Engineering, Science, Equine Science, and Business.

    A significant advantage of Limerick University is that you may select and combine courses from all four Faculties of the university, thereby meeting your own personal major, minor, or general elective course requirements more easily. The Faculties are: Faculty of Arts, Humanities, and Social Sciences; Faculty of Education and Health Sciences; Faculty of Science and Engineering; and the Kemmy School of Business. UL is very popular with students of Humanities and Social Sciences; it is also an ideal destination for students of Engineering, Science, Information Technology, and Business.

    The campus center, known as The Stables, provides a range of services including a bookshop, bank, food store, bars and restaurants. The Student Union runs a large number of clubs and societies and a comprehensive program of entertainment. With its academic strength in sports science and extensive recreational sporting facilities, Limerick deserves its reputation as Ireland's Sporting Campus. Music and the arts are also well supported with drama groups, a choral society, dance groups and The National Irish Chamber Orchestra on campus. Regardless of which student village you live in, you will have your own private study bedroom, bathroom, and free high speed internet access.

  • Scholarships are Available

    Each semester, Interstudy awards two types of scholarships in a competitive process based on financial need and academic merit. Interstudy scholarships range from USD 500-1,000 and STA Travel scholarships are valued at USD 250 and require that you book your travel through STA Travel, in Cambridge, MA. All prospective students are eligible to apply for either or both scholarships. Applications are due by May 1st for the fall semester and by October 1st for the spring semester.
